I am planning to do a hybrid between normal and dual densities.

I’m planning to have half my plasma table be normal, 10 straight slats cut with sawtooth pattern as shown below. Then, the other half of the table would have slats just like that, but a small portion cut off the ends of each, and these small portions would be mounted in independent slat holders that allow the distance between them to be reduced, and these tiny short slats would not have sawtooth pattern (or very fine sawtooth pattern).

Here’s the current plan for sawtooth pattern. @kd2018 and @vicious1 I welcome your input. I narrowed the teeth spacing at the suggestion above by Ryan.

I plan to have the cut path carry the plasma blade outside the slat on each “outward tooth” swipe, so the existing slat width is always preserved, with each tooth’s blunt area (flatness instead of point) at about 3.6 mm across.
